Ugandan songbird Maureen Nantume couldn’t hold back tears during a recent press conference hosted by veteran artist Mesach Semakula — a moment that left fans and fellow musicians deeply moved.

In an emotional scene that quickly spread across social media, Nantume dropped to her knees before Semakula, visibly overwhelmed with gratitude and humility. Her heartfelt words painted a touching picture of respect, mentorship, and deep appreciation for the legendary singer and the former Eagles Production team who helped shape her career from the very beginning.

“There’s No Story of Mine Without You”

Through tears, Nantume addressed Semakula directly, thanking him for believing in her talent when few others did.

“There is nothing I have earned without the contribution of Mesach Semakula. There is no story of mine without you,” she said emotionally. “Thank you so much, and I thank God for using you and making a huge contribution to my life.”

The audience watched in silence as Nantume spoke, many visibly touched by her sincerity. Semakula himself appeared emotional, his eyes welling up as he nodded in appreciation of her words.

Honoring a Mentor’s Legacy

Nantume didn’t stop at praising Semakula — she also gave flowers to another Ugandan music legend, Ronald Mayinja, whom she described as a guiding light in her personal and professional journey.

“I have always been under the guidance of Ronald Mayinja, who has always shown me the right direction and how to handle different matters in life,” she said.

The singer’s heartfelt speech highlighted the power of mentorship in Uganda’s music industry, especially among artists who emerged from the golden era of the Eagles Production band — a powerhouse that launched the careers of several household names in East African music.

The Dream Studios Memory That Changed Everything

Nantume also reminisced about her early music struggles and how Semakula stepped in to guide her path. She recalled one pivotal moment when he urged her to take her first songs to Dream Studios, one of Uganda’s top recording facilities at the time, to ensure they got the best production quality possible.

“Even with my first songs in the studio, he asked me to take them to Dream Studio to have them mastered and released,” Nantume remembered.

That decision would become a turning point in her career — setting her on the path to becoming one of Uganda’s most celebrated female vocalists.
